WebKey models used as foundations of fundraising WebTwo forms of a sampling theorem for concentric circles are established for a bandlimited two-dimensional (2-D) function. The location of the samples is prescribed either on equidistant circles or on the roots of the Bessel function J0 ( ). Both methods give comparable results, however, the number of samples required for their numerical ... WebJun 5, 2024 · After each circle, just move left or right some number of pixels and draw another circle whose radius is adjusted for the distance the turtle moved. For example, if you draw a circle with a radius of 50 pixels, then move right 10 pixels, you would draw another circle with a radius of 40, and the two circles should be concentric.
